Sioux City Journal
4 September 2005

KINGSLEY, Iowa -- Grace M. Holdcroft, 97, of Kingsley died Friday, Sept. 2, 2005, at Kingsley Nursing & Rehab Center in Kingsley.

Graveside services will be 11 a.m. Tuesday in Arlington Township Cemetery at Moville, Iowa. There will be no visitation. Arrangements are under the direction of Rohde-Earnest Funeral Home in Kingsley.

Grace was born June 4, 1908, in Mohawk, Tenn., the daughter of John Amos and Minnie Anne (Dyer) Crittenden.

She married Waldo Holdcroft on Feb. 7, 1929. After their marriage, the couple lived in the Moville area for many years. Mr. Holdcroft passed away on July 31, 1987. Grace entered Kingsley Nursing & Rehab Center in September 2002.

Grace enjoyed spending time with her family, cleaning house and watching TV.

Survivors include a son, Edward Holdcroft and his wife, Sue of Kingsley; a daughter, Bette Lander of Sioux City; nine grandchildren; 27 great-grandchildren; 31 great-great-grandchildren; two sisters, Belle Holdcroft of Appleton, Wis., and Pearl Jauron of Earling, Iowa; and several nieces and nephews.

She was preceded in death by her parents; two great-grandchildren, Tracy Mead and Paige Myers; and a son-in-law, Bernard Lander.
